TMS program

Single-site TMS Specialist Practice

US interventional psychiatry clinic · TMS-focused

Context

A physician-owned TMS clinic treating 80+ active TRD patients per month. The clinic director had noticed a pattern: patients who responded well to acute TMS were dropping out of maintenance at high rates, and the clinic had no visibility into why until they were already gone.

Challenge

High maintenance phase dropout. Of patients completing acute TMS with a clinical response, nearly 40% did not return for maintenance, and the clinic had no early warning system to intervene before dropout occurred.

Solution

Emobot deployment at the end of acute treatment phase, with all responding patients enrolled in EmoDTx before leaving the clinic. Passive monitoring continues through maintenance with alert notifications to the clinical coordinator.

Spravato program

Integrated Spravato Program

Multi-provider IP practice · Spravato REMS certified

Context

A multi-provider practice with a dedicated Spravato program serving 50+ active patients. The practice had invested heavily in the REMS certification and infrastructure but was struggling with a clinical blind spot: what happened to patients in the 166 hours between their 2-hour REMS monitoring windows.

Challenge

No visibility into between-session Spravato response durability. Patients reporting 'fine' at sessions showed dramatically different trajectories when actual data became available; some were experiencing strong between-session decay that was invisible without continuous monitoring.

Solution

Emobot passive monitoring deployed at Spravato induction start. The depression index provided daily resolution across both induction and maintenance phases, enabling the clinical team to identify between-session decay patterns and adjust dosing protocols accordingly.
